Troubleshooting Common Issues in Industrial Garment Washers

Addressing typical problems in commercial garment machines often involves simple diagnostics. A unexpected loss of water pressure might indicate a obstructed pipe, a defective pressure regulator, or a issue with the central water regulator . Spotty laundering can stem from inaccurate garment placement or a worn agitator . Furthermore, high noise during the rinse cycle could signal damaged seals or a broken drive belt .

  • Check the water source for blockages .
  • Inspect agitator for damage .
  • Note for unusual sounds .
Consistent maintenance and periodic inspections are crucial for avoiding costly repairs and ensuring optimal performance .

Reducing Water & Energy Consumption with Industrial Garment Washers

Industrial textile machines represent a significant draw of both H2O and power within the fashion industry. Fortunately, modern technologies are now available to greatly decrease this impact. These include cutting-edge washing methods like ozone treatment, reduced water volumes, and high-performance drive designs. Implementing these strategies can lead to significant savings and a more sustainable operation for companies across the globe.
